Russell E. McLogan
MON - May 10, 1926 - WED - Feb 21, 2018
Russell E. McLogan went home to be with the Lord on February 21, 2018. He was born May 10, 1926 in Detroit, Michigan, the son of Wendell G. and Mary Louise (Blum) McLogan. He was drafted out of college and served in the U.S. Army during World War II as a Rifleman/Replacement in the 6thInfantry Division in the Liberation of the Philippines and the Post-War American/Russian Occupation of Korea. He was awarded seven medals including the Bronze Star and Purple Heart medals and the Combat Infantryman’s Badge.He was a Life Member of the Disabled American Veterans, Hillsdale 68, where he served two years as commander. He was also a Life member of The Military Order of the Purple Heart and the Combat Infantryman’s Association.More recently, he served in the Honor Guard of the Leighr Wright Post 53, American Legion, marching in parades and serving in the Patriotic Ceremony at Veteran’s funerals.
